 Tour:  Southern Passages
 Tour ID:  S10801
 Duration:  6 days, 5 nights
 Total length:  756 miles
 Longest ride:  180 miles
 Difficulty:  Moderate; Paved roads and well maintained dirt roads
 Highest elevation:  6016 ft
 Main Cities: Phoenix – Florence - Tucson – Nogales – Patagonia – Tombstone – Bisbee -  Tombstone - Benson
 Attractions: Casa Grande Ruins, McFarland Historic Park, Tom Mix memorial, Biosphere 2, Arizona Desert Museum, Old Tucson Studios, Pima Air Museum, Davis Monthan Air Force Base, Tanqeu Verde Swap Meet, Tucson Historic Downtown, San Xavier Mission, Mineral Discovery Center, Titan Missile Museum, Scenic rides, Ghost Towns, Tubac Presidio, La Paloma de Tubac Historic Park, Tumacacori National Monument, Nogales market, South Western Trails, Art Galleries, Arizona Wine Country, …. and more.
